Quote:
BMW recommends you don't exceed 100mph in the first 1,200 miles. It's a recommendation but I doubt you will do damage at 120mph. Now, if you constantly redline it, that would be a different story. Edit: Another reason to limit speeds is that your tires are new and need to break in just like the engine. This is true every time you buy new tires. They have much less grip when they're brand new. |
